Background:
Emanuel Jackson, Sr. Project, Inc. (“EJS”) is a tenant located at 700 W. Atlantic Avenue, Unit 700. On November 9, 2017, the CRA executed a two (2) year commercial lease agreement with EJS for that space that terminated on January 14, 2020. On January 28, 2020, the CRA Board approved and the CRA executed a one-year term (February 1, 2020 to January 31, 2021) lease agreement and certain reporting requirements to be satisfied by EJS as listed below:

· EJS will provide the following information in support of its core mission to engage students in leadership development:
o Quarterly Reports to CRA on EJS Programs and Activities that shall include the following:
§ Total number of students participating
§ Number of students participating who reside within the City of Delray Beach
§ Number of students participating who reside within the CRA boundaries
o Annual Budget, Quarterly Financials and Balance Sheet
o The CRA shall reserve the right to request any additional information from EJS.

On October 14, 2020, EJS submitted a request to the CRA to renew and/or extend its lease until January 31, 2022.

At this time, CRA staff is bringing the First Amendment to the commercial lease agreement with EJS, to extend the term until January 31, 2022, before the CRA Board for approval.
